<!-- User variable definitions - Appropriate fields are displayed on the       -->
<!-- Survey Controller screen to allow the user to enter specific values       -->
<!-- which can then be used within the style sheet definition to control the   -->
<!-- output data.                                                              -->
<!--                                                                           -->
<!-- All user variables must be identified by a variable element definition    -->
<!-- named starting with 'userField' (case sensitive) followed by one or more  -->
<!-- characters uniquely identifying the user variable definition.             -->
<!--                                                                           -->
<!-- The text within the 'select' field for the user variable description      -->
<!-- references the actual user variable and uses the '|' character to         -->
<!-- separate the definition details into separate fields as follows:          -->
<!-- For all user variables the first field must be the name of the user       -->
<!-- variable itself (this is case sensitive) and the second field is the      -->
<!-- prompt that will appear on the Survey Controller screen.                  -->
<!-- The third field defines the variable type - there are four possible       -->
<!-- variable types: Double, Integer, String and StringMenu.  These variable   -->
<!-- type references are not case sensitive.                                   -->
<!-- The fields that follow the variable type change according to the type of  -->
<!-- variable as follow:                                                       -->
<!-- Double and Integer: Fourth field = optional minimum value                 -->
<!--                     Fifth field = optional maximum value                  -->
<!--   These minimum and maximum values are used by the Survey Controller for  -->
<!--   entry validation.                                                       -->
<!-- String: No further fields are needed or used.                             -->
<!-- StringMenu: Fourth field = number of menu items                           -->
<!--             Remaining fields are the actual menu items - the number of    -->
<!--             items provided must equal the specified number of menu items. -->
<!--                                                                           -->
<!-- The style sheet must also define the variable itself, named according to  -->
<!-- the definition.  The value within the 'select' field will be displayed in -->
<!-- the Survey Controller as the default value for the item.                  -->
